The inauguration of the #SmileShop for Imran, the brother of Aamir, who was murdered by cow vigilantes in March 2026, serves as a poignant reminder of the ongoing struggles faced by marginalized communities in India. The initiative, spearheaded by the Miles2Smile Foundation, aims not only to offer financial support but to restore hope and dignity to those affected by violence fueled by hate and intolerance.
Background of the Tragedy
Aamir’s brutal killing brought to the forefront the alarming rise of vigilantism in India, particularly against minority communities. The incident sparked widespread outrage and highlighted the need for immediate and sustained support for victims and their families. Following Aamir’s death, Imran’s family faced immense challenges, both emotional and financial. The #Miles2Smile Foundation stepped in during this difficult time, providing crucial assistance that went beyond mere charity.
The Role of the #Miles2Smile Foundation
The #Miles2Smile Foundation has been pivotal in facilitating Imran’s family’s journey towards recovery and rebuilding. In the wake of tragedy, the organization provided ₹4 lakh each to Aamir’s mother and wife during Ramadan, demonstrating their commitment to not just financial relief but emotional support as well. Additionally, through the #Shaagird initiative, the Foundation enrolled Aamir’s five younger siblings in school, ensuring that education remains a priority and that the cycle of adversity can be broken.
